  7. I have an issue with my car not making the power it used too while in boost. I looked at it today and it is something that has been happening over time. It at first would fall flat on its face like timing was being pulled when in max boost pressure which for my 87 is 7 lbs. I looked at the injectors and plan to have them cleaned soon and do not believe them to be the issue. It is like it looses power or does not want to go into boost and then when it is in boost the power is not there like it used to be. I cleaned the intercooler hot side where the air comes out and it smelled like burnt oil and had a sludge burnt smell to it and the hoses were coated with this sticky oil substance on the inside. I cleaned them off. I let the car cool down and the intake side or propeller shaft has a lot of play in it. It will move like 3-4 mm or more side to side up and down and front to back. I can feel the cartridge floating in it. I checked the vac advance and it moves and holds pressure with a hand pump. I am a lost at ideas.... thx
